Attempting to fix a garage door spring without professional training is not recommended due to the extreme tension involved, which can cause serious injury. These springs store a significant amount of energy, and improper handling can lead to accidents. It is safest to have a trained professional handle garage door spring repairs.
Garage door springs are generally rated for a specific number of cycles, typically ranging from 7,000 to 15,000 cycles of operation. The frequency of use and environmental conditions in Colorado can impact their actual lifespan. Regular professional maintenance can help extend their service life.
